Pittsfield is a small rural community of about 4,500 residents, located in Merrimack County, nestled in the Suncook Valley. Pittsfield is known for it's beautiful landscape, farm land, country setting and the well-known Hot Air Balloon Festival that takes place every August.

 

The downtown area of Pittsfield offers a high school, elementary school, library, grocery stores, banks, restaurants, auto repair shops, gas station, doctor's office, dentist office, post office, drug store, a hardware store, and other small businesses that make Pittsfield a great place to live and work. Everything in the downtown area is within walking distance.

A Little Bit of History...

Founded in 1768 by John Cram, initially Pittsfield was a collection of farms with several small centers of activity:  The Lower City, Upper City, South Pittsfield, Knowltons Corners and the Berry District.  Each of these places had a number of homes and some combination of stores, churches, schools and mills.  Within a few decades, the "Lower City" along the Suncook River became the dominant political, social and industrial center of activity in Pittsfield.  The town of Pittsfield New Hampshire was incorporated on March 22, 1782 and its first meeting house erected in 1789....
